Output 31ef0da6410adc3924ae5aec419a37c694cfc23c8acf3dca3b164367e36ebb17:1

value
45280271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0270ae0fbc7317e874c2c2a0cca26a30d7e65c6d OP_EQUAL
address
M884ZxCNfokBBzVdG9QWqPqxgQKreeE5k7
transaction
31ef0da6410adc3924ae5aec419a37c694cfc23c8acf3dca3b164367e36ebb17
spent
true